Authentic Pancit Bihon: A Classic Filipino Noodle Recipe You’ll Love
Linda
Pancit Bihon is a traditional Filipino noodle dish made with rice noodles, tender meat, crisp vegetables, and a savory soy-based sauce. It's a quick and flavorful dish, perfect for family gatherings or a comforting meal at home

Instructions:
-
Prepare the Ingredients
-
Soak the bihon noodles in warm water for 10 minutes. Drain and set aside.
-
Slice the chicken, shrimp, and vegetables into thin strips.
-
Sauté Aromatics
-
Heat 1 tbsp oil in a large wok over medium heat.
-
Sauté garlic and onion until fragrant and golden brown.
-
Cook the Meat
-
Add the sliced chicken or pork, stirring until browned.
-
If using shrimp, add them last and cook until pink (1-2 minutes).
-
Add Vegetables and Seasoning
-
Toss in carrots, cabbage, and bell peppers.
-
Pour in soy sauce, oyster sauce, and fish sauce, stirring everything together.
-
Cook the Noodles
-
Push the meat and vegetables to one side of the wok.
-
Add the drained bihon noodles and pour in chicken broth.
-
Toss everything together until the noodles absorb the sauce and soften.
-
Final Adjustments
-
Season with salt and pepper to taste.
-
Garnish with chopped green onions and serve with lemon or calamansi wedges.

Recipe Notes:
-
Avoid over-soaking the bihon noodles to prevent them from becoming mushy.
-
Use high heat for the best stir-fry texture.
-
Adjust the amount of broth based on your preferred noodle texture.
-
Serve with fresh calamansi or lemon juice for an authentic Filipino flavor.
